  • First wave of the COVID-19 pandemic in Navarre, Spain, February-June 2020 #MMPMID34142991

  • BACKGROUND: The COVID-19 pandemic was declared in 2020. The shortage of diagnostic tests limited monitoring of the first wave of the pandemic. This study estimates and describes the wave in Navarre (Spain). METHODS: Enhanced epidemiological surveillance, seroepidemiological survey estimates and mortality registries were used to characterise the first wave of the COVID-19 pandemic from February to June 2020 in Navarre. RESULTS: A total of 10,358 persons (1.6?% of population) were confirmed with COVID-19, 1,943 cases were hospitalized (3 per 1,000 inhabitants), 139 were admitted to the ICU (21 per 100,000 inhabitants), and 529 people died from confirmed COVID-19 (80 per 100,000). Mortality increased exponentially with age, exceeding 1?% in people over 85 years. 58?% of deaths occurred amongst nursing home residents. The mortality registry received reporting of 733 confirmed or probable COVID-19 deaths, while the excess deaths during this period were 613 (20.9?%) concentrated from mid-March to the end of April. It is estimated that, at the end of June, 6.7?% (n?=?44,000) of the population had detectable antibodies against SARS-CoV-2 and 10.3?% had had the infection. The estimates of SARS-CoV-2 infection incidence increased sharply in the first half of March and decreased quickly during the home lockdown in the second half of March. CONCLUSIONS: The first wave of the pandemic produced a high number of cases, hospitalizations and deaths in Navarre in a few weeks. The pronounced decrease of SARS-CoV-2 infections during the home lockdown suggests considerable efficacy and impact of this measure for transmission control.
